USBドライブを接続したときにWindowsプログラムを自動実行する方法
ポータブルアプリケーション - フラッシュドライブに移動してインストールなしで実行できる自己完結型の実行可能ファイル - は、複数のWindowsマシンで作業する必要がある人にとっては一般的なツールです。ワークフローをさらに速くしたい場合は、ドライブを接続するとすぐにプログラムを自動的に開く「自動実行」ファイルを追加できます。.
残念ながら、Windows 7以降、マイクロソフトはセキュリティのために自動実行機能を制限していました。すべての新しいマシンでそれを取り戻すための実用的な方法はありませんが、定期的にアクセスできるコンピュータでそうすることは可能です。まず、自動実行命令について新しいUSBドライブを監視する小型のサードパーティ製ツールが必要です。次に、USBドライブに置かれ、ドライブを挿入したときに実行するプログラムを指定する簡単な自動実行スクリプトファイルを作成する必要があります。.
ステップ1:Windows PCにAPO USB Autorunをインストールします
APO USB Autorunは、接続されているUSBドライブを監視し、従来のautorun.infスクリプトファイルを探し、その中にあるプログラムを起動するプログラムです。ここからSoftpediaからそれをダウンロードしてください、そして次にインストーラファイルをダブルクリックして、そして他のプログラムのようにそれをインストールしてください.
インストール後、USBドライブを接続するたびに、自動的に実行するように指定したプログラムを実行するかどうかを尋ねるウィンドウがポップアップ表示されます(そしてその方法については後で説明します)。 (一部).
[実行]ボタンをクリックしてプログラムを実行し、オプションで[次回このファイルを開く前に確認する]オプションを無効にすると、次回ドライブを挿入したときにこの警告に煩わされることはありません。.
残念ながら、USBドライブを自動実行したいWindows 7以降の各PCにAPO USB自動実行をインストールする必要があります。それはあなたがたくさんの異なるPCに持ち運ぶドライブにはそれほど便利ではないようにします、しかしそれはあなたが頻繁に同じコンピュータで作業するなら本当に役に立ちます。.
ステップ2:USBドライブを設定する
プログラムを自動実行するには、USBドライブに2つのものを含める必要があります。実行したいプログラムと、そのプログラムを指す自動実行スクリプトファイルです。.
先に進み、プログラムのポータブル実行可能ファイルをUSBドライブにコピーします。それは簡単な部分です.
自動実行スクリプトファイルを作成するには、メモ帳(または好きなテキストエディタ)を開きます。次のテキストを改行付きでメモ帳ウィンドウに入力(またはコピー&ペースト)します。.
[autorun];開く= YOURAPP.exe ShellExecute = YOURAPP.exe UseAutoPlay = 1
「YOURAPP」というテキストを、起動しようとしているアプリケーションのファイル名に置き換えます。私はこのデモンストレーションのためにLynxブラウザの携帯用バージョンを使っています、それで私のコマンドはこのように読みます:
[autorun];開く= LynxPortable.exe ShellExecute = LynxPortable.exe UseAutoPlay = 1
次に、ファイルを“ autorun.inf”という名前でUSBドライブに保存し、“ Save as type”フィールドで“ All Files(*。*)”を選択していることを確認してください。そのように、メモ帳はあなたのファイル名の末尾に追加の“ .txt”拡張子を追加しません.
USBドライブのルートフォルダに、プログラムの実行可能ファイルと作成したautorun.infファイルが含まれているはずです。.
もちろん、他のファイルやフォルダをドライブに置くこともできますが、これら2つの項目は必ずルートディレクトリに置いてください。.
これで、APO USB Autorunが実行され、USBドライブが正しく設定された状態で、USBドライブをPCに接続するたびにプログラムが自動的に実行されます。.
画像クレジット:アマゾン